The Role:

As Director of Design, you will lead a strong, tightly-knit team that produces innovative and delightful experiences across the entire Peerspace ecosystem. This is a hugely impactful role reporting directly to the Chief Product Officer. Your team has responsibility over all of Peerspace's product experiences and brand marketing creative, across both the guest and host sides of the marketplace. You will excel at the craft of design, inspiring and elevating the team's work, while also being a strong and empathetic leader who understands our business deeply and is motivated to grow and scale it. Your ability to balance creativity, team development, and business acumen will be crucial to your success in this role.

What you'll do:

● Coach and inspire a talented, driven team of designers. Foster an environment of continuous growth and development. Advocate for the team and ensure we retain and nurture a strong design culture.

● Guide effective discovery and timely, high-quality delivery of product UX, brand assets and cohesive journeys that delight the community of creatives whom Peerspace serves. Refine the overarching design principles, tone and creative direction to ensure consistent excellence.

● Collaborate with senior leadership to evolve our long-term company vision and strategy. Bring this to life through innovative storyboarding that paints an ambitious yet achievable future that people want to be a part of.

● Partner with Product and Engineering leaders to make sure our cross-functional product squads are empowered and executing smoothly against the biggest opportunities. Streamline processes to improve velocity and efficiency.

● Partner with Brand and Marketing leaders to help shape the overarching brand vision. Identify and implement strategies to strengthen alignment with our brand playbook; ensure a seamless and consistent representation of the Peerspace brand across all touchpoints.

● Champion systems thinking and reusable componentry; ensure we strike the right balance between being nimble and learning quickly while building a solid foundation that sets us up for faster iteration, consistency and scale.

Who you are:

● 10+ years of design experience, with at least 3+ years leading and growing design teams.

● Creative and entrepreneurial problem solver with a strong record of building & shipping innovative, user-centric designs.

● Diverse portfolio showcasing responsive and native app expertise applied to craft elegant solutions and visually stunning assets. Marketplace experience is a plus.

● Analytical and data driven, skilled at leveraging data and gathering customer insights to inform design and product strategy.

● Excellent written and verbal communicator who can storytell and inspire, explain complex problems and distill information succinctly.

● Organized and structured thinker who can stay on top of multiple workstreams, prioritize and make tradeoffs to balance short-term needs with longer-term strategic opportunities.

● Relationship-builder who develops strong cross-functional partnerships and knows how to make things happen.

● Inclusive, open-minded, self-aware. Eager to continuously learn and help others do the same.
